Genetic Transformation of Chickpea (Cicer arietinum L.)
D Giannino;G Frugis
2000
Abstract
Chickpea (Cicer arietinum L). Originated from Southern Europe, where it is widely cultivated (Spain, Southern Italy, Turkey, Morocco and Syria). It is a basic food crop in developing countries such as Asia, Africa, and Central America.
